Help identifying your plant finds

There are over 3,000 species of wild plants in the UK, and many more grown in gardens and parks, so identifying them can be tricky. One of the great things about iNaturalist is that it can help identify plants for you using its computer vision technology, and there are lots of naturalists online that can help.

If you want to try identifying plants yourself, these guides can help:

Download free Spotter Sheets from Plantlife for the top plants to look for in August.

The Botanical Society of Britain and Ireland has lots of identification resources for beginners and experts alike.

Discover five common urban trees and download a tree identification key.

Do you have ferns growing on walls near you? The OPAL guide to common urban wall ferns can help you tell them apart.

Post your plant photographs in the Natural History Museum’s Identification Service Facebook group.
